Bottle shared at the taproom. Pours black with a beige head. Nose is roasted malts, dark chocolate, coffee and fruity, cherry notes with some spice and wood. Taste is moderately sweet, malty, chocolatey with a nice, slightly acidic coffee and sherry notes with some cherry and wood. Closes with a warming, sweetish, slightly boozy finish, has a medium to full body and soft to average carbonation. I've had better BA beers from these guys, but this is a solid brew anyway.

Bottle (gift). Black color, almost no head. Aroma is coffee, roasted malt, a light liquor note. Taste is absolutely licorice, very clear, then again coffee, roasted malt. More on the sweet side but nicely balanced. Low carbonation, alcohol well hidden. The barrel is not really detectable, if not slightly in the nose, absolutely a good beer but I am not sure I would pay for it, a Pannepot Special Reserva is cheaper for example...
